More than 500 representatives from across the country will participate
The Assembly Speaker said that this national conference will be held on July 3 and 4 at the International Center for Automotive Technology (ICAT) located in Manesar, Gurugram. More than 500 representatives of urban administration and local bodies from all the states and union territories of the country will participate in it. He said that in the conference, there will be discussions on deciding the direction of urban development and best practices will be exchanged.

Haryanvi cultural evening organized on the first day
On the first day of the conference, a special Haryanvi cultural evening will be organized to welcome all the delegates. In this evening, a live glimpse of the folk art, traditions and cultural diversity of the state will be presented. Famous folk artists will give attractive performances of traditional dance and music in the program. During the cultural evening, guests will be introduced to the rich cultural heritage and folk traditions of Haryana through stage performances. He said that on this occasion, special feast consisting of traditional dishes of Haryana will also be arranged, so that the delegates from all over the country can enjoy the delicious food of the state.
